A new study challenges the claim that pornography undermines a man”s ability to achieve sexual satisfaction with a real-life partner.

In contrast, the finding, published in the journal Personal Relationships, provides evidence that pornography can improve the quality of one”s sex life. This is because it promotes a range of sexual activities.

More recently, frequent viewing of pornography was thought to interfere with a healthy sex life. This point of view emerged from a meta-analysis of data for the period 1973-2014 (data from more than 50, 000 participants were analyzed) — the results speak for themselves: men are satisfied with the quality of their sex life, which cannot be said about intensively consumed pornography.

But what is the connection here? Is this because they are losing interest in their real-life partners and fantasizing about porn actresses? Or are they watching porn because their sex life is boring?

So does the desire to have porn-like sex reduce their ability to achieve sexual satisfaction? No, that”s not true. The answer is based on the results of two new scientific studies involving a total of more than 600 heterosexual men.

The results show that frequent masturbation causes a decrease in sexual desire for a partner. And sometimes watching pornography contributes to frequent self-gratification. However, it is unclear whether pornography is the cause or whether people who are more likely to masturbate simply prefer pornographic films.
